On Friday, I was given one weeks notice to change my hair or I would need to find another. My hair is highlighter yellow. i dyed it in Febuary for the first time while I still had medium length hair... By the way, I am a guy. At the end of the summer I cut my hair but kept it the same color. I really like the individuality it gives me and the fact that it brings people to me. I have Worked at Best Buy for over a year now. When I first dyed my hair, My supervisor and manager said it was okay. Now, my new supervisor has given me one weeks notice to change it. The company policy says "to have a buisness like haircut." The policy as layed down by the employee handbook is very general and I feel It is unfair to pick me out well after the original dying. I really do not want to change my hair because It makes me different and my own person. In the employee handbook, it also describes the desire for diversity in the work place. Do i have any recourse. I must stand up for my own individuality but I don't want to lose my job.
